Paperback. Condizione: New. Print on Demand. This book details the principles underlying business credit granting from both a general standpoint and as it pertains to the individual applicant. Delving into the history of credit to trace its application from book accounts to the promissory note, it examines the legal, economic, and interpersonal ramifications of extending credit. Beyond the simple what and why of credit granting, the author explores how general business conditions may affect credit decisions. Crucially, the author examines the role of character, business sense, and available capital in determining a businessâ creditworthiness. This volume will be of interest to professionals, business owners, and students of commerce who want to elevate their understanding of the complicated dance between extending credit and sound business. Through the exploration of both the tangible and intangible factors inherent in credit granting, this book seeks to impart a comprehensive understanding of the role credit plays in the present day world of business.
